Connection Passage #1: Deuteronomy 6:4–9
Deuteronomy 6:4–9
4 Hear, O Israel: The LORD our God, the LORD is One.
5 And you shall love the LORD your God with all your heart and with all your soul and with all your strength.
6 These words I am commanding you today are to be upon your hearts.
7 And you shall teach them diligently to your children and speak of them when you sit at home and when you walk along the road, when you lie down and when you get up.
8 Tie them as reminders on your hands and bind them on your foreheads.
9 Write them on the doorposts of your houses and on your gates.

Connection Passage #3: Deuteronomy 11:13–21
Deuteronomy 11:13–21
13 So if you carefully obey the commandments I am giving you today, to love the LORD your God and to serve Him with all your heart and with all your soul,
14 then I will provide rain for your land in season, the autumn and spring rains, that you may gather your grain, new wine, and oil.
15 And I will provide grass in the fields for your livestock, and you will eat and be satisfied.
16 But be careful that you are not enticed to turn aside to worship and bow down to other gods,
17 or the anger of the LORD will be kindled against you. He will shut the heavens so that there will be no rain, nor will the land yield its produce, and you will soon perish from the good land that the LORD is giving you.
18 Fix these words of mine in your hearts and minds; tie them as reminders on your hands and bind them on your foreheads.
19 Teach them to your children, speaking about them when you sit at home and when you walk along the road, when you lie down and when you get up.
20 Write them on the doorposts of your houses and on your gates,
21 so that as long as the heavens are above the earth, your days and those of your children may be multiplied in the land that the LORD swore to give your fathers.
